When Is Heater Repair Needed?
During frigid winter weather, the last thing homeowners want to deal with is a malfunctioning heating system. If a heater breaks down unexpectedly, it can cause major issues for households and residents. Fortunately, property owners can typically avoid a complete breakdown by knowing what signs indicate a heater needs to be repaired. The sooner homeowners identify the symptoms, the faster they can schedule the heating repair.
High Utility Bills
When looking for signs that their heater needs repairs, homeowners should keep an eye on their utility bills. Rising heating costs without a change in energy usage can indicate an issue with the heater. Several things can cause the heater to operate inefficiently, including a malfunctioning heater or component, a heater that’s too old, or when routine heating maintenance or filter replacements are neglected.
If the heating system is not operating efficiently, it means it’s overworking to produce heat for the home and raising costs. When this is noticed, a professional should be called to inspect the system and determine the source of inefficiency and the best solution to fix it and lower operating costs.
Unusual Sounds or Smells
If a home’s heater starts to produce strange sounds or odors, it can also indicate the system needs repairs. While some noises can be normal, anything new or unusual can signal a problem that needs to be fixed quickly. Banging, clanging, or rattling, squealing or screeching, humming or buzzing, and clicking can all signal a problem that needs to be addressed and repaired.
Additionally, when people notice strange odors, it can also indicate a problem with the heating system. Musty or moldy odors can indicate mold is growing inside the system, and it needs to be addressed to avoid symptoms of exposure. Burning odors can be a sign of an overheating heater. Any underlying causes of abnormal sounds and smells should be addressed to prevent additional problems.
Insufficient Heating or Airflow
One of the most obvious signs homeowners might notice that their heater is malfunctioning and needs repair is when their system cannot correctly warm their house, there is poor airflow coming from the vents, or it heats the house unevenly. Uneven heating throughout the house, creating hot and cold spots, and poor airflow can be caused by things like damaged or malfunctioning ductwork, issues with the blower motor, clogged air filters, blocked vents, or other issues.
Cool air blowing out of the vents or the home not being warmed to the correct temperature can be due to issues like a broken thermostat, malfunctioning ignition system, problems with the heat exchanger, and more. When homeowners experience any of these symptoms, they should schedule an inspection and heater repair with a trusted technician. They can quickly find and fix the problem to restore comfort to the home.
